Why Palace Beach Resort in Fujairah, UAE Is Worth the Long Drive
The United Arab Emirates is blessed with beautiful beaches, thanks to its spot along the Arabian Gulf.
But among all the emirates, Fujairah stands out. It's the only one on the eastern coast, facing the Gulf of Oman. That gives it a special mix of gorgeous beaches and mountain views—a rare and refreshing combo in the UAE.

Rooms Made for Netflix (and Naps)
Our room was big, stylish, and super comfy—fit for royalty. The king-sized bed was so soft, I almost didn’t want to get up.
We had fast, free WiFi (perfect for posting those beach shots!), a smart TV, a mini-bar, and a Nespresso machine—which was my personal favorite. I had my morning coffee fix without leaving the room.
There was also a safety box for our stuff, plus coffee and tea-making facilities in case you just want to sit by the window and watch the Fujairah skyline.
The bathroom was lovely—complete with built-in TV speakers so you could hear whatever show you were watching while getting ready. There was a separate shower area and a separate toilet room, which was very convenient and clean.

Food From All Over the world
Our stay came with unlimited breakfast, and it was the kind of spread that makes you want to wake up early.
There were so many choices! The buffet catered to all kinds of guests—Arabic, Asian, Continental, and yes, even a classic Filipino plate if you’re craving home flavors.
For those who prefer healthy options, there were fresh fruits, cereals, yogurts, salads, and even a juice bar with choices like orange, carrot, and detox blends.
But if you're like me and enjoy starting the day with a full belly, the hot station was the star. They had an omelet bar, crispy bacon, hash browns, sausages, pancakes, and warm pastries that were hard to say no to.
